2. Certified Cloud Security Professional (CCSP)

Aiming to master cloud security? The Certified Cloud Security Professional (CCSP) certification provides specialized expertise in safeguarding cloud environments. This credential, backed by ISC2, is designed for professionals seeking to deepen their understanding of cloud architecture and risk management, making them invaluable assets in today’s cloud-centric security landscape.

3. Certified Information Security Manager (CISM)

Certified Information Security Manager (CISM) focuses on bridging the gap between technical expertise and business strategy. Ideal for those aspiring to lead information security programs, this certification emphasizes governance, risk management, and incident response, empowering managers to align security initiatives with organizational goals effectively.

4. Certified Penetration Testing Engineer (CPTE)

Dive into the offensive side of cybersecurity with the Certified Penetration Testing Engineer (CPTE) credential. This certification hones your ethical hacking skills by challenging you to think like a cyber attacker, uncovering vulnerabilities before malicious actors can exploit them. It’s perfect for those who want to bolster their technical prowess in penetration testing.

5. Certified Information Privacy Professional (CIPP)

If privacy and compliance are your areas of interest, the Certified Information Privacy Professional (CIPP) offers unmatched value. This certification equips practitioners with the knowledge to navigate complex privacy laws and implement robust compliance frameworks, helping organizations mitigate risks and uphold data protection standards worldwide.

6. Offensive Security Certified Professional (OSCP)

The Offensive Security Certified Professional (OSCP) is renowned for its rigorous, hands-on penetration testing exam that tests real-world skills under pressure. Achieving OSCP certification demonstrates exceptional technical competence and perseverance, making it a highly respected credential among cybersecurity professionals focused on offensive tactics.

7. Certified Information Systems Security Professional (CISSP)

Recognized globally as a benchmark for cybersecurity leadership, the Certified Information Systems Security Professional (CISSP) certification validates a broad spectrum of skills in security management and architecture. Offered by ISC2, CISSP is ideal for those seeking to advance their career into senior roles, commanding respect and trust within the industry.

What skills are tested in advanced cybersecurity certification exams?

Advanced certifications tend to assess a blend of technical expertise and managerial skills. For instance, the Certified Information Security Manager (CISM) (#3) focuses on bridging technical knowledge with management and governance, while Offensive Security Certified Professional (OSCP) (#6) tests practical penetration testing abilities. Expect exams to evaluate threat analysis, risk management, incident response, and hands-on security operations.
